Decoding the “AIx5G-A” Conspiracy

So, Cui Li, sharp as a tack with her engineering master’s and fancy EMBA, is all about this “AIx5G-A” thing. Sounds like a weird sci-fi name, right? But it’s really their core strategy: integrating artificial intelligence directly into the 5G-Advanced (5G-A) framework. Now, most companies are thinking about AI as a separate thing, kind of like adding sprinkles to an already-baked cake. ZTE, they wanna bake the AI right into the batter! They see large AI models not as disruptors but as catalysts, these accelerating forces driving continuous innovation in technology. According to them, and the trend is pretty convincing, AI is not some separate entity but an integral part of our technological advancement, and they are already in the leading ranks of this movement.

Why is this a big deal? Simple: speed and efficiency. Think about it: right now, most of the AI smarts in your phone are actually happening *somewhere else*, in a massive data center. Your phone beams data up, the data center crunches the numbers, and then beams the results back down. That takes time (latency), and it gobbles up bandwidth. But if you put AI *into* the network itself – that’s what AIx5G-A is all about – you can make things way faster and more efficient. Imagine your self-driving car reacting to a pedestrian crossing the street instantaneously, or a surgeon controlling a robotic arm with zero lag. That’s the promise of integrating AI deep into the network fabric. Moreover, This approach is about fundamentally redesigning network architecture to be inherently intelligent and adaptable. Not only is the AI built into the network, but the network is able to learn on the fly to improve and adjust on its own. The true potential of what AI can offer is not realized without solid connectivity, and that connectivity is promised to be in the form of 5G-A.

Edge Computing: Decentralizing the Intelligence

Okay, so you’ve got AI baked into the network. Awesome. But there’s another piece of the puzzle: edge computing. Now, this is where things get a little more technical, but stick with me. Remember those data centers I mentioned? Well, they’re usually located far away from where you actually *use* your phone or device. That distance adds latency. Edge computing is all about bringing the processing power *closer* to the user. Imagine mini-data centers scattered throughout your city, processing data right there on the spot.

ZTE is clearly a big fan of pushing processing power to the edge. They tout Edge AI as a critical component for enabling key applications such as autonomous vehicles, industrial automation, and augmented reality. The reason for this is decentralized approach that not only maximizes latency, but enhances data security and privacy. Instead of sending sensitive data across the country to be processed, it stays local, adding a layer of protection.

Edge computing requires a collaborative industry, one that ZTE is actively participating in by fostering partnerships to accelerate innovation in edge computing solutions. Gazing into the 6G Crystal Ball

But wait, there’s more! ZTE isn’t content with just 5G-A and edge computing. They’re already looking way ahead to 6G, the next generation of wireless technology. And get this: they know that 6G is going to require even *more* sophisticated AI integration. We’re talking about networks that can not only understand your needs but also *anticipate* them. Networks that can adapt to changing conditions in real-time, optimizing performance based on everything from weather patterns to traffic congestion.

The evolution from 5G-A to 6G is not a linear progression, but a fundamental shift in network architecture and capabilities. Therefore, ZTE is actively involved in research and development efforts to define the standards and technologies that will underpin 6G. And they’re not just focusing on the wireless side of things. They’re also pushing for the development of a “prosperous F5.5G all-optical network industry,” recognizing the crucial role of optical networks in supporting the bandwidth demands of future applications. This is critical as they are keenly aware of the role a robust network plays in any interconnected future.
